Magnus is an exception to the rules on what openings you can play at top level, mainly because he is so good at manipulation of middle game positions compared to most, a number of years ago i went to Norway as spectator and watched Magnus topple a 2680 player with black using tge following: 1.e4,Nf6 2.e5, and then replied ...Ng8!? his opponent scratched his head for 25 minutes play continued: 3.d4,d5 4 Be3,Bf5 5.g4,Bg6 6.h4,h5 and you can see how Magnus has already Manipulated the position into a type of caro kann advance from such a strange opening, I know of no other player who can do this who can play what looks like an iffy opening but within half a dozen moves is Questionably worse!!?
